Abstract
An apparatus for transmitting a signal in a communication system includes: MT number of transmission antennas; a space-time encoder for generating MT number of transmission symbol streams by space-time encoding MT number of modulation symbol streams in accordance with a space-time encoding scheme determined by a predetermined control, and transmitting each of the MT transmission symbol streams through a corresponding transmission antenna from among the MT transmission antennas; and a controller for determining the space-time encoding scheme based on an iteration number of transmission, which indicates the number of times by which an information data bit stream corresponding to the MT modulation symbol streams has been transmitted.

12. An apparatus for receiving a signal in a communication system, the apparatus comprising:
-
MR number of reception antennas;
MR number of Fast Fourier Transform (FFT) units connected to the reception antennas, so as to receive signals transmitted through MT number of transmission antennas of a signal transmission apparatus corresponding to the apparatus for receiving a signal, and to perform FFT on the received signals;
a signal detector for generating an incoming signal vector by linearly combining signals output from the MR FFT units, detecting signals from the incoming signal vector according to a predetermined signal detection scheme, and separately outputting MT number of detected signals in accordance with the MT transmission antennas of the signal transmission apparatus;
MT number of Inverse Fast Fourier Transform (IFFT) units for performing IFFT on the signals output from the signal detector; and
MT number of demodulators for demodulating signals output from the IFFT units according to a demodulation scheme corresponding to a modulation scheme used in the signal transmission apparatus. - View Dependent Claims (13, 14, 15, 16)

28. A method for receiving a signal by a signal reception apparatus in a communication system, the method comprising the steps of:
-
(1) receiving signals transmitted through MT number of transmission antennas of a signal transmission apparatus corresponding to the signal reception apparatus, and performing FFT on the received signals;
(2) generating an incoming signal vector by linearly combining the FFTed signals, detecting signals from the incoming signal vector according to a predetermined signal detection scheme, and separately outputting MT number of detected signals in accordance with the MT transmission antennas of the signal transmission apparatus;
(3) performing IFFT on the MT detected signals; and
(4) demodulating the IFFTed signals according to a demodulation scheme corresponding to a modulation scheme used in the signal transmission apparatus. - View Dependent Claims (29, 30, 31, 32)
